It has previously been demonstrated that the cardiodepressant activity is present in the bovine hypothalamic extract and in the fluid incubating the posterior pituitary lobe "in situ". The present study was an attempt to reveal if the cardiodepressant factor and vasopressin were simultaneously released from the pituitary into blood. The samples of venous blood flowing from the sella turcica and, for comparison, from the posterior paw were collected in anaesthetized rats. Blood from the sella turcica was collected with a fine cannula inserted into the internal maxillary vein. The concentration of vasopressin in blood plasma was determined by radioimmunoassay and cardiodepressant activity--using a biological test on a spontaneously discharged pacemaker tissue of the right auricle of the right heart atrium. Stimulation of the central ends of the cut vagus nerves or intra-arterial infusion of angiotensin II simultaneously caused an increase in the cardiodepressant activity and vasopressin concentration in the sella turcica venous blood. The cardiodepressant activity and vasopressin concentration was also enhanced to some degree in blood outflowing from the posterior paw. Present results indicate that both vasopressin and the cardiodepressant factor are released into blood from the posterior pituitary lobe. 相似文献

There been studied 100 cases of fractures of the middle third of both bones of forearm in child for to assess the correctitude of the therapy, based on the analysis of results. The most correct surgical techniques consist of osteosynthesis with Kirschner wire of the both bones, knowing the particularities of the fracture linea in child and the minimal tissues' damages. In the child younger then 10 years old, the open reduction is rarely necessary. Any displaced fracture of middle third of both bones of forearm, whatever the age of the child would be orthopedically reduced, before performing the surgical therapy. The unstable osteosynthesis such as simple screw "osteosynthesis" with wire or thread are contraindicated. 相似文献

Our previous experimental studies on rats motionless for 7 to 60 days in special devices limiting their movements revealed a significantly increased activity of the fibrinolytic system (Groza, Artino) due to the "detention stress" rather then to the immobilization. Starting from these studies we have tried to observe the behaviour of the fibrinolytic system during long-term orthopedic immobilization (7-28 days) on patients having different injuries of the lower limb and submitted to orthopedic therapy (with or without osteosynthesis) to which an anticoagulant preventive treatment was added (heparin or low-molecular-weight substitutes such as Clivarine, Fraxiparine). We studied on 23 patients (11 male and 12 female) motionless for 14, 21, 28 days the plasma fibrinolytic activity (PFA) through euglobulin lysis time (ELT). Clinical investigation revealed that PFA did not change significantly during long-term orthopedic immobilization regardless of the duration of immobilization (14,21,28 days). Rosenfeld et al. (1994) described in healthy volunteers on bedrest for 36 hours an increase of PFA beginning at 24 hours of immobilization, this variation being capable of preventing stasis effects. Our results suggest that preventive anticoagulant therapy properly given during immobilization prevents thromboembolic events. 相似文献

Home visiting is a part of the Swedish child health surveillance programme. In the present study, part of a longitudinal prospective project, the predictive power of observations at home visits to 338 newborn babies was evaluated. The regular home visit was made by the nurse at a Child Welfare Centre also using a check-list developed for this project. Her check-list assessments seemed valid in identifying families with stressful psychosocial conditions. When the general home situation was judged as "poor" or "dubious", the boys showed signs of a delayed mental development at 4-5 years of age. Assessments of "feeding problems" among boys were associated with behavioural problems at 4-5 years of age. The results underline the importance of an early home visit as a base for the developmental surveillance at Child Welfare Centres. However, the results of the home visit observations were not followed by any extra interventions at CWC. It seems the nurse should feel confident in her check-list judgement and initiate interventions where appropriate. 相似文献

This study presents a method that uses a standing surface acoustic wave (SSAW) to continuously separate particles in a size-gradient
manner in a microchannel flow. The proposed method was applied to a colloidal suspension containing poly dispersed particles
with three different sizes (1, 5, and 10 μm) but the same density and compressibility. Particle suspension was focused hydrodynamically
at an entrance region, and particles were forced actively toward the side wall where SSAW-pressure nodes were generated by
two interdigital transducers (IDTs) across the channel. The particles placed in the middle stream, in which the shear rate
was minimized, were separated successfully in a size-gradient manner by acoustic force. In addition, this study further developed
an analytical model to predict the displacement of particles in microchannel flow by considering viscous, acoustic, and diffusive
forces. The predicted values of particle displacement showed excellent agreement with the experimental results, and diffusion
was found to be important and not negligible. The advantage of this method is to minimize the shear rate on particles, which
would be useful for potential applications of shear-dependent cells such as platelets. 相似文献

An inexpensive, disposable, integrated, polymer-based cassette for loop-mediated isothermal amplification (LAMP) of target
nucleic acids was designed, fabricated, and tested. The LAMP chamber was equipped with single-use, thermally actuated valves
made with a composite consisting of a mixture of PDMS and expandable microspheres. The effect of the composite composition
on its expansion was investigated, and the valve’s performance was evaluated. In its closed state, the valve can hold pressures
as high as 200 kPa without any significant leakage. Both the LAMP chamber and the valves were actuated with thin film heaters.
The utility of the cassette was demonstrated by carrying out LAMP of Escherichia coli DNA target and reverse transcribed loop meditated isothermal amplification (RT-LAMP) of RNA targets. The amplicons were detected
in real time with a portable, compact detector. The system was capable of detecting as few as 10 target molecules per sample
in well under 1 h. The portable, integrated cassette system described here is particularly suited for applications at the
point of care and in resource-poor countries, where funds and trained personnel are in short supply. 相似文献

This study successfully uses the micro-mixers and flow-focusing devices, which are integrated into a gradient-microfluidic
droplet generator, to generate the different sizes of the droplets with different concentrations simultaneously and applies
these microcapsules for drug release. The sizes of these four types of droplet with different concentrations are uniformity
with a coefficient of variation less than 5% and can be precisely controlled by adjusting the water phase flow rate and oil
phase flow rate. Moreover, Ca-alginate microcapsules with different concentrations of the bovine serum albumin are used for
uniform size drug release, and the Ca-alginate microcapsule size is from 60 to 105 μm in diameter. This developed microfluidic
chip has the advantages of actively controlling the droplet diameter, simultaneously generating uniform-sized droplets with
different concentrations, and having a simple process and a high throughput. This preparation approach for Ca-alginate microcapsules
of four different concentrations will provide many potential applications for drug delivery and pharmaceutical area. 相似文献

We demonstrate controlled transport of superparamagnetic beads in the opposite direction of a laminar flow. A permanent magnet
assembles 200 nm magnetic particles into about 200 μm long bead chains that are aligned in parallel to the magnetic field
lines. Due to a magnetic field gradient, the bead chains are attracted towards the wall of a microfluidic channel. A rotation
of the permanent magnet results in a rotation of the bead chains in the opposite direction to the magnet. Due to friction
on the surface, the bead chains roll along the channel wall, even in counter-flow direction, up to at a maximum counter-flow
velocity of 8 mm s−1. Based on this approach, magnetic beads can be accurately manoeuvred within microfluidic channels. This counter-flow motion
can be efficiently be used in Lab-on-a-Chip systems, e.g. for implementing washing steps in DNA purification. 相似文献

In this paper, we study singularly perturbed impulsive stochastic delay differential systems (SPISDDSs). By establishing an
L-operator delay differential inequality and using the stochastic analysis technique, we obtain some sufficient conditions
ensuring the exponential p-stability of any solution of SPISDDSs for sufficiently small ɛ > 0. The results extend and improve the earlier publications. An example is also discussed to illustrate the efficiency of
the obtained results. 相似文献

This paper considers the problem of exponential stability for continuous-time singular systems with interval time-varying
delay. By defining a novel Lyapunov-Krasovskii function and giving a tighter upper bound of its derivative, a new delay-range-dependent
exponential admissibility criterion, which not only guarantees the regularity, absence of impulses and exponential stability
of the system but also gives the estimates of decay rate and decay coefficient, is established in terms of linear matrix inequality
(LMI). The resulting criterion has advantages over the result previously reported by Haidar et al. [17] in that it involves fewer matrix variables but has less conservatism, which is established theoretically. Examples are
provided to demonstrate the advantage of the proposed criterion. 相似文献
